# Build Provenance: Quillbus 4.x Broker Upgrade

Plugin authors targeting the Quillbus 4.x broker must verify that their artifacts were compiled against the signed upgrade manifest. Each broker release is reproducibly built, and the provenance attestation covers the wire-protocol schema your plugin links against. Before publishing, compare your local manifest digest with the official one. The canonical token for the current broker build appears directly below.

build token for tawif-bahip: htk31_68bba16e1afabfef4ecc69408c06f16

The Grindlefin CSV Import Wizard accepts files up to 50 MB via POST /v2/imports. Column mapping is inferred from headers; override with the mapping payload field. Validation errors return row-level detail in the response body. All requests require authentication. Use the bearer token below for the staging environment.

login token, yajeg-fawif: eyJhbGciOiJIUzI1NiIsInR5cCI6IkpXVCJ9.eyJzdWIiOiIEdPQYnZXaZIn0.HSRTnYZBx0Qc

Subject: Payroll export cut-over done

Gristmill payroll exports switched from the legacy fixed-width format to the new delimited format at 02:00. Old consumers were shut off; the Fernvale bridge handles stragglers until Friday. If exports fail, check the bridge first, then rerun — don't hand-edit files. The exporter is now running with these settings.

settings of fahag-haduf:
[ulaox]
port = 8443
region = south-2
host = ulaox.lumiccorp.internal
timeout_ms = 500
retries = 8